## Lintquill 3.2.0

- Breaking: `check-anchors` now fails on duplicate heading slugs; suppress with `allow-dup-slugs`.
- New rule `stale-snippet` flags code blocks older than their source files.
- Plugin API: `registerRule` accepts async validators; sync-only plugins unaffected.
- Config migration runs automatically; back up `.lintquillrc` first.
- Fixed false positives on nested admonitions.

Plugin authors should retest against the 3.2 compatibility suite before publishing. Questions about API deprecations go to the maintainer named below.

signatory, taguf-badup: Ralir Wendor Raldor Holax

[ ] PortionWise plugin compatibility: rebuild your scaling plugins against the v4 unit-conversion API before release. Fractional-yield hooks from v3 will fail silently. Run the conformance suite and attach results to your submission. Target the exact calculator build identified by the token below.

build token for tawif-bahip: htk31_68bba16e1afabfef4ecc69408c06f16

**Catalogue Import — Support Briefing**

The Lanternwell import of the Broadmere branch catalogue finished overnight; roughly 200 records landed with missing shelf codes. Patrons searching those titles will see "location pending." A backfill runs Thursday. Log affected tickets under the import tag rather than resolving individually. Questions about the backfill go to the engineer below.

signatory, yawif-yadup: Ralmir Casdor Sorix